Quartz Hill are located near the western Victorian township of Avoca. This Shiraz made by John Durham with a 2% splash of viognier to create a “riper” style than their Syrah. Only 70 dozen produced and available for purchase via the Quartz Hill website.
Quartz Hill, Shiraz, Pyrenees, 2014
Living up to the expectation with a ripe, plush yet dark pepper and meaty nose. Liquorice hints mix with blue plum and a little molasses before an ember of grilled apricot provides a perfumed highlight. Robust structure that, with an earthy, complex performance carries the load of plum and smoke. A deliciously deep, dark, daring-do drink.
RRP: $32
Alc: 13.8%
Rating: 18/20
